> prepare_to_modify_buffer runs before-change-functions, so it's been
> running Elisp code for many years. Maybe there are still problems
> lurking, but I'm not too worried and they'd have to be fixed regardless
> of what we do with run_undoable_change.
I _am_ worried, and I think we should look into this now, and fix
anything that needs fixing.
